Easy BBQ Chicken Pizza

I'm usually not a huge fan of BBQ chicken pizza but this was super tasty!!!! And even better it took like 5 minute to make, perfect for those nights you don't have a lot of time. 
Easy BBQ Chicken Pizza
by: Lauren Elvidge 

Ingredients:
Pita bread (I just bought mine but you can always be super woman and make your own:))- 
BBQ sauce
Cooked diced chicken 
Diced red onion 
Pitch of Rosemary
Cheddar Cheese-or whatever kind you like 

Preheat oven to 350. Spread BBQ sauce on the pita bread, add chicken, onion, rosemary (and whatever else you want to add) Top with the cheese. Bake for 10-20 minutes depending on how crispy you like yours! Enjoy!:)

Mexican Pizza

Before you put it in the oven
The added ingredients after the oven
In our house I beg Chris to make these Mexican Pizzas ALL the time. (I've tried to do it myself and they just don't come out the same!) They may look simple but they sure are worth every calorie ;)
Chris's Famous Mexican Pizza
Recipe by Chris Salcido
Ingredients you will need:
Tortillas (we use the bigger ones, but you can use small or big)
1 Can of Refried Beans (heated on stove)
1 Package Taco Seasoning (we use the hot and spicy kind that's in the Mexican section at the stores because we like it extra hot!)
1 lb ground beef-cooked with the taco seasoning
Cheese (any kind you want)
Chopped Green Onions
Chopped Onions
Chopped Tomatoes
Chopped Olives
Lettuce
Chopped Jalapenos
Whatever other kind of topping you want!
So you'll first put a very thin layer of the Cooked Refried beans on the tortilla, then the cooked ground beef, a little bit of cheese, green onions, onions, olives  and then more cheese on top. Cook at 350 for 5-10 minutes (depending how crispy you like yours) After you take it out of the oven top with lettuce, tomatoes, jalapenos (and whatever else you want). Then of course have your dipping sides like homemade guacamole, salsa, Tabasco, and sour cream. The great thing about this recipe is that you can alter it to whatever you like!! Chris likes a lot more toppings then I do and he likes to smother guacamole on top where as I like to dip mine in it. Use a pizza cutter to make slices and enjoy!:)

Mummy Mia!

A fun little way to celebrate Halloween, have your kids make
mummy pizzas! Easy, fun, and delicious!

3/4 lb thin sliced mozzarella cheese
1 loaf Italian bread
1 cup pizza sauce
1/4 cup sliced black olives
1. cut sliced cheese into 3/4 inch strips
2. Slice off the ends of the bread. Cut the bread in half lengthwise,
then crosswise in 4 pieces. Place bread on cookie sheet and toast for 2 minutes.
3. Spread pizza sauce, arrange cheese slices overlapping to look like bandages
4. Add olive slices for eyes, broil pizzas until cheese is melted.
Makes 8 pizzas
